Good to see Emyln back again.<br /><br /><span style="font-weight: bold;">1962 Champions</span><br />The story of the Melvin Gaels team of 1962 getting their Senior Championship medals has made nearly all the national papers last week.<br /><br />Michael McGowan and Brendan Mc Gowan had their photos in all the papers, hopefully all the publicity will not go to their heads!<br /><br />After forty seven years it was a great honour for all the ex players and others involved with the club.<br /><br />Congratulations to all concerned.<br /></td></tr></tbody></table><div class="blogger-post-footer">Melvin Gaels G.F.C.<img width='1' height='1' src='https://blogger.googleusercontent.com/tracker/19998291-103767233556927407?l=melvingaels.blogspot.com'/></div>Shane Mhttp://www.blogger.com/profile/03598708697043332915noreply@blogger.com0tag:blogger.com,1999:blog-19998291.post-71617182416465988152009-03-19T08:18:00.000Z2009-03-19T11:22:30.259Z1962 county champions are finally rewarded[Source: <a href="http://www.independent.ie/national-news/1962-county-champions-are-finally-rewarded-1675165.html">Irish Independent</a>]<br /><br /><br />VICTORY has never tasted so sweet for the members of a GAA team who finally received their championship medals after a wait of almost 50 years.<br /><br />But for Liam McGowan, a midfielder on the 1962 Melvin Gaels team, justice has finally been done.<br /><br />The Leitrim side became embroiled in the longest-running dispute in the history of the GAA over the 1962 senior county football championship.<br /><br />Although the Kinlough-based Melvin Gaels beat Aughavas in the final, the competition was declared void following an objection by semi-finalists Ballinamore, who had failed to show up, allowing Melvin Gaels to progress.<br /><br /><span class="Apple-style-span" style="font-weight: bold;">Objections</span><br />Ballinamore claimed they had not been notified of the semi-final date and venue. Objections and counter-objections finally prompted a frustrated Leitrim County Board to declare the championship void, leaving Melvin Gaels empty-handed.<br /><br />Last year, the controversy was re-opened when they persuaded the Connacht Council to declare them the valid 1962 champions. And finally, last week Leitrim County Board accepted the ruling and the team was presented with medals at a function in Bundoran, Co Donegal.<br /><br />"It's really lovely to know that after so long things are put right. We won the title fair and square and the dispute should never have happened," said Mr McGowan, a retired school principal. "I think the players are very pleased that at last justice is done."<br /><br />But not all of the team of 1962 could attend the presentation. Two have since died and others were unable to travel due to illness or other commitments.<br /><br />Mr McGowan acknowledged the contribution of Ballinamore to the final resolution by not lodging an objection to the Leitrim County Board.<br /><br />His medal will now occupy a place of honour in his Kinlough home.<br /><br />- Anita Guidera<br /><div><br /></div><div class="blogger-post-footer">Melvin Gaels G.F.C.<img width='1' height='1' src='https://blogger.googleusercontent.com/tracker/19998291-7161718241646598815?l=melvingaels.blogspot.com'/></div>Melvin Gaels C.L.G.http://www.blogger.com/profile/07945713860870665647noreply@blogger.com054.4496889 -8.2883532tag:blogger.com,1999:blog-19998291.post-14116415231094172812009-03-15T16:15:00.000Z2009-03-29T16:20:08.467+01:00Club Notes 15.03.2009<span style="font-weight: bold;">Dinner and Presentation Dance</span><br />Saturday night was a great night for the Club at the Dinner and Presentation Dance in the Great Northern Hotel.<br /><br />County Chairman Gerry McGovern presented the Senior League 2008 medals to the present team.<br /><br />County Secretary, Declan Bohan presented the 1962 Senior Championship medals to the panel of players from that time. The Senior/Junior team were narrow winners in the end with Senior Manager, Val Murray, giving a great performance.<br /><br />The money raised from the collection this year is going to help raise funds for Gerda Benz, Wardhouse, Tullaghan who is going on her annual trip to Lima, Peru where she teaches the street children.<br />The total amount collected was €320.00.<br /><br />Thanks to all the players and supporters who turned out and to Ciara and Edel who provided refreshments after the game.<br /><br /><br /><span style="font-weight: bold;">Lotto Draw</span><br />The numbers drawn in the Melvin Gaels Lotto Draw held in the Wellington Bar on Christmas Eve were- 2,10,11 and 14.<br />There was no Jackpot winner.<br />Other winners were- 40 Euro Padraig Mc Guinness, Gurteendarragh, Kinlough, 20 Euro each, Mick Condron, Kinlough Aiden Dolan, Kinlough and Michelle Condron, Kinlough.<br /><br />Next Draw in The Home Rossinver on Sunday January 11, 2009<br /><br /><span style="font-weight: bold;">Club Annual General Meeting</span><br />The AGM of the Club took place on December 15 in the Community Centre.<br />The following new officers were elected-<br />Chairman, Terry Tiffoney; Secretary, Ciara Barrett and Treasurer, Antoinette Ryan.<br /><br />Outgoing Secretary, Joe Mc Carron will remain as Assistant Secretary, outgoing Treasurer, James Mc Gowan will remain as assistant Treasurer and Gareth Phelan remains as Vice Chairman..<br />Joe Mc Carron continues as PRO.<br /><br />Good Luck to all the new officers and hopefully the club can progress in 2009.<br />Winning the Senior League in 2008 was a great achievement and hopefully it will be the start of many good years to come.<div class="blogger-post-footer">Melvin Gaels G.F.C.<img width='1' height='1' src='https://blogger.googleusercontent.com/tracker/19998291-7276895938569639175?l=melvingaels.blogspot.com'/></div>Joseph Mc Carronhttp://www.blogger.com/profile/07339680903387275448noreply@blogger.com054.4496889 -8.2883532tag:blogger.com,1999:blog-19998291.post-8510480508426624852008-12-29T19:59:00.002Z2009-01-20T10:54:42.746ZPlayers and supporters at Charity Game St Stephens Day<a onblur="try {parent.deselectBloggerImageGracefully();} catch(e) {}" href="http://3.bp.blogspot.com/_qlpXsF3fpKA/SVksdsoZoNI/AAAAAAAAAGk/lLyr4MouFfI/s1600-h/Players+and+supporters+at+the+Annual+Charity+Game+in+Melvin+Park+on+St+Stephen%27s+Day.JPG"><img style="margin: 0px auto 10px; display: block; text-align: center; cursor: pointer; width: 320px; height: 240px;" src="http://3.bp.blogspot.com/_qlpXsF3fpKA/SVksdsoZoNI/AAAAAAAAAGk/lLyr4MouFfI/s320/Players+and+supporters+at+the+Annual+Charity+Game+in+Melvin+Park+on+St+Stephen%27s+Day.JPG" alt="" id="BLOGGER_PHOTO_ID_5285304526404427986" border="0" /></a><div class="blogger-post-footer">Melvin Gaels G.F.C.<img width='1' height='1' src='https://blogger.googleusercontent.com/tracker/19998291-851048050842662485?l=melvingaels.blogspot.com'/></div>Joseph Mc Carronhttp://www.blogger.com/profile/07339680903387275448noreply@blogger.com0tag:blogger.com,1999:blog-19998291.post-36970646853492138872008-12-21T11:11:00.000Z2008-12-22T01:14:51.983ZYoung guns steer Melvin Gaels to League crownA new era may be about to start for Melvin Gaels as they claimed the 2008 Masonite League Division One crown last Sunday in Pairc Sean Mac Diarmada, defeating great rivals and County Champions Glencar/Manorhamilton without three of their greatest servants.<br /><br /><br />MASONITE LEAGUE DIVISION 1<br />MELVIN GAELS 3-8<br />GLENCAR/MANORHAMILTON 3-6<br /><br />Forced to line out without the injured James & Gareth Phelan and the absent Colin Regan, the Kinlough men were missing three of the key links from their 1998 Championship winning side, three players who have been the backbone of Melvin Gaels teams for years.<br /><br />Yet in their absence, a ferociously committed and hungry Melvin Gaels proved the better team in most sectors of the field and were convincing winners, except for a dramatic finale that saw Glencar/Manor grab two injury time goals!<br /><br />Minus their experienced trio, the young Gaels stepped up to the plate and took on responsibility where it might have previously been left to others, a feature of the game that spells good news for the Kinlough side in the years ahead.<br /><br />But what Melvin Gaels did display was a ferocious hunger for victory, something that was evident the minute they ran onto the field. Everyone worked their socks off and while their old failing of fading out of games may have hampered them once or twice during the game, their commitment never dropped.<br /><br />Going for the double, Glencar/Manor never displayed the same sort of desire as their neighbours.<br /><br />It was clear that the Gaels would run through a brick wall in pursuit of the ball but at the end of a long, tiring season, Glencar/Manor didn´t seem to have the same sort of motivation as several of their players stood up and watched after they lost possession.<br /><br />Yet the Manor men came very close to pulling off a great escape with two late goals that caused quite a deal of consternation on the Melvin Gaels bench. With two minutes of added time announced, James Glancy scored what seemed to no more than a consolation goal.<br /><br />But the drama heightened as added time continued for another three minutes and the Championship winners grabbed yet another goal, putting Melvin Gaels under ferocious pressure in a dramatic finish to a game where the Kinlough men had dominated.<br /><br />Gareth Phelan has been a permanent fixture in the Gaels goals for years but young Jesse McGuinness did a man of the match job in denying Glencar/Manor certain goals on at least three occasions, fantastic saves that hint at a long future between the posts.<br /><br />Colm McGowan also came up with a vital goal-line clearance in the first half as Fabian McMorrow led a defence that might have creaked and groaned under the pressure but one that never gave up battling, working and fighting.<br /><br />Emlyn Mulligan mightn´t have rung up the sort of figures he normally does but that would ignore a vital contribution in controlling the flow of the Melvin Gaels game-plan.The County man showed a different side of his game, controlling the pace in the second half, using his head and doing all the unglamorous work that wins games.<br /><br />Conor Sheridan, Paul Brennan, Paul Og Ferguson, Stephen McGurran all epitomised the never-say-die work ethic of Melvin Gaels as they spent as much time harrying Glencar/Manor, often in the Gaels half of the field, as they did attacking and causing problems for the Manor rearguard.<br /><br />Emlyn Mulligan opened the scoring with a first minute free but had a shot from the right wing gathered by Manor keeper Gary Loughlin shortly after.<br /><br />Replicating Mulligan´s feats, Adrian Croal first had a narrow wide after a run but followed up with a lovely point after a Pat Gilmartin catch set Dominic Kelly free following a good pass.<br /><br />Melvin Gaels almost broke through for a goal on five minutes when a high ball broke loose to Emlyn Mulligan some 20 yards in front of the Manor goal on five minutes. However, the County man blasted a horrible wide in a real let-off.<br /><br />But the Kinlough side didn´t have to wait long for the breakthrough as the ball broke again from a long delivery and David McSharry drilled a wonderful low shot to the Manor net for a dramatic goal.<br /><br />Both sides were guilty of poor misses with Manor´s attempt at an instant reply thwarted when the County Champions opened up the Gaels rearguard only for Colm McGowan to block the shot on the line with a fabulous block. From the rebound, Dominic Kelly shot wide in a costly miss.<br /><br />Kelly then let his frustration get the better of him as he was booked for a foul on Paul Brennan, Emlyn Mulligan sending a monster 55 yard free over the bar in a brilliant score on 12 minutes.<br /><br />Paul Brennan hit a wide but made immediate amends with a great score from the corner as Melvin Gaels broke quickly and effectively.<br /><br />However, this finally spurred Glencar/Manor into action as James Glancy & Alan Sweeney both knocked over quick points to narrow the gap to a goal. And they reduced that lead further when Fintan McGourty, who got away with a few steps, twice dodged tackles to fire over from 40 yards.<br /><br />Glencar/Manor then put together a wonderful team point, started when David Poniard absorbed a big hit on the right wing.<br />He shook it off and the ball went through two or three hands before Darren Sweeney scored a great point from the right wing on 23 minutes.<br /><br />Melvin Gaels looked in real trouble at this stage but they showed real mettle, even if their first point in 13 minutes was a missed goal chance! Mulligan and Paul Brennan broke clear and set up Brendan Brennan straight in front of the goal, only six or seven yards out.<br /><br />A goal looked certain but a fantastic full-length diving block from Shane Devaney saw the shot deflected across the bar.<br /><br />Mulligan then added a brilliant effort from the left wing, a free that curled in and over the bar before Conor Sheridan added a final coup de grace when Dominic Kelly lost the ball out the field and Melvin Gaels quickly worked the ball to Sheridan for a fine point.<br /><br />That left Melvin Gaels 1-6 to 0-5 in front at the break<br /><br />That lead was almost wiped out just seconds into the second half when a free was fisted across the Gaels goal to Brian McDonald. The corner-forward hesitated a fraction and Jesse McGuinness made a wonderful diving save to push the ball around the post.<br /><br />Manor put a lot of pressure on but all they had to show for it was a James Glancy free on four minutes. It seemed as if the double was gone from their grasp five minutes later when a great move down the wing saw Paul McGurran charge towards the Manor goal.<br /><br />Having played a one-two with Paul Brennan, McGurran seemed as if he had run into a cul-de-sac when surrounded by three defenders but he worked the ball back to Brennan who came charging past a static defence and floated a ball across the face of the goal to his unmarked brother Brendan who fisted the ball to the net.<br /><br />It was a crucial score and Manor heads definitely dropped, so much so that Fabian McMorrow popped up from centre-back with a brilliant 40-yard point on 15 minutes.<br /><br />But Manor showed they weren´t gone yet when McGuinness made another great save, tipping a fisted Glancy effort onto the post and clear after an Adrian O´Flynn shot dropped short on 19 minutes.<br /><br />However, Glancy wasn´t to be denied and after two Melvin Gaels defenders got in a mix-up with a high ball, the County man fisted Brian McDonald´s pass to the Gaels net on 21 minutes.<br /><br />Glancy´s roller-coaster took another turn when he had a bad wide from a free and Melvin Gaels made them pay with a peach of a goal. The Gaels broke with Emlyn Mulligan and Conor Sheridan making the most of gaps appearing in the Manorhamilton rearguard.<br /><br />Sheridan played a ball over the top to Brennan who broke through a tackle and then chipped Gary Loughlin for an outstanding goal on 26 minutes.<br />That seemed to be that, particularly when Packie Hill set up Mulligan for his team´s last point.<br /><br />Indeed, it seemed as if a penalty a minute into the two minutes of added time announced was nothing more than a consolation when Brendan Brennan clearly lay on the ball as Glencar/Manor sought a late consolation.<br /><br />James Glancy stroked the penalty home but it seemed like nothing more than a late consolation, particularly as the announced time was almost up.<br /><br />However, referee Brendan Sammon showed no inclination to blow the final whistle and play continued. Incredibly for a team that never got going in attack, Manor struck for a third goal.<br /><br />Again a high ball in the goal-mouth caused the problems with Pat Gilmartin drilling home to suddenly leave just two minutes in it after three minutes of added time.<br /><br />With Melvin Gaels mentors and players getting increasingly annoyed by the amount of added time being played, Manor continued to attack but the Gaels held firm, blocking James Glancy´s free to claim the League crown.<br /><br />Melvin Gaels<br /><br />Jesse McGuinness, Joe McGowan, Stephen Clancy, Colm McGowan, Paul McGurran, Fabian McMorrow (0-1), Anthony Tiffoney, Martin McCarron, Stephen McGurran, Paul Og Ferguson, Emlyn Mulligan (0-4), David McSharry (1-0), Paul Brennan (1-1), Brendan Brennan (1-1), Conor Sheridan (0-1).
